Each session begins with a warm-up that will "set the tone" and prepare the athlete for physical performance and mental focus throughout the session
After warm-up we will go through two to three "Prehab" movements that will address the typical injuries seen in the athlete's given sport (e.x. - shoulder, elbow, and lower back for Baseball player)
Upon completing our block of "prehab" exercises we will enter the main block of the workout where we will train either in the weight room (strength, power, endurance), or out on the field (speed, agility, conditioning)
The post-workout segment of our training session will encompass either stretching or self myofascial release to begin the recovery process
Each session is designed not only to train the athlete's body but to educate the athlete as well. As a coach, it is my job to teach the athlete to monitor how they are feeling, when they need to make adjustments, and how to go about making the adjustments in order to perform at their best.
